Why do they fill skate parks with sand?
The Los Angeles Department of Recreation and Park said the sand was put there to act as a “deterrent” to make sure large groups wouldn’t gather at the space and an employee told The Undefeated, “once the orders are lifted and the skate parks are reopened, the sand will be removed.”
Who invented the first skatepark?
Carlsbad Skate Park, California’s first skate park opened in March of 1976. It was built by Jack Graham and the donor, John O’Malley and continued to operate until 1979, when it was buried, intact, beneath a layer of dirt for more than two decades.

Why is skateboarding a crime?
Answer: Skateboarding itself is not a crime. However, skateboarding in certain locations may be a crime. The owners of property – homes, shopping centers, parks, etc. – have the right to set reasonable rules for what visitors to their property can do while they are visitors.
Do skate parks reduce crime?
Research findings suggested that cities with a high rate of skateparks, per people, had lower rates of violence and property crimes, when compared with their state and national averages.

Why are they filling the Venice Skatepark?
Last week, as a response to concerns about COVID-19, officials in Venice Beach took an unusual step to make sure skateboarders don’t gather at their park: They filled it with sand. As photos from residents spread online showing bulldozers pushing the soil all over the ramps, people were caught off guard by the images.

When did Venice Beach skatepark open?
The facility, which opened Oct. 3 2009 took 10 months to build. Location: 1800 Ocean Front Walk. Venice, CA 90291.
Who invented the Ollie?
Alan "Ollie” Gelfand
Invented in the late 1970s by Alan “Ollie” Gelfand, the ollie has become a skateboarding fundamental, the basis for many other more complicated tricks. In its simplest form, the ollie is a jumping technique that allows skaters to hop over obstacles and onto curbs, etc.

How many skateparks are in the US?
Many have a permanent, public skatepark, but most don’t. While many of the nation’s skateparks are small, anonymous installations, the Tony Hawk Foundation has identified about 2,800 public skateparks open today in the United States (and estimate there are about 700 more that we don’t have information about).
